The westernmost point of mainland Africa, at the tip of the Dakar peninsula β€” a heavy, powerful reef break for experienced wave riders only.

Good to know

Getting thereWesternmost tip of the Dakar peninsula, about 45 minutes from Blaise Diagne International Airport (DSS). A car or taxi is needed for the rocky point; limited paid and free street parking outside local surf restaurants. Staging is from tight reef clearings or rocky pathways.
HazardsAn elite wave-riding spot with a real, brutal Atlantic shorebreak, powerful reef-break current, and sharp volcanic rock shelves lining the entire point. True beginners should avoid this entirely β€” deep water starts instantly, the lineup is crowded with committed local surfers, and there's no organized rescue boat service.
Best time of dayAfternoon, December-June, when prevailing trades get thermally accelerated along the Dakar cliffs. Late afternoon gives the cleanest wind and organized wave faces before evening temperatures drop.
